The general objective of teaching different types of polygons in grade 5 math is to help students understand and identify various polygons, their properties, and how to classify them based on their attributes. This includes:
-
Recognizing and naming polygons: Students should be able to identify and name different polygons, such as triangles, quadrilaterals, pentagons, hexagons, etc.
-
Understanding polygon properties: Students should learn about the defining characteristics of polygons, such as the number of sides, angles, and vertices they have. They should also understand that the sum of the interior angles of any polygon is always equal to a specific value.
-
Classifying polygons: Students should be able to classify polygons based on their properties. For example, they should understand that all squares are also rectangles, but not all rectangles are squares.
-
Identifying regular and irregular polygons: Students should learn to differentiate between regular polygons (all sides and angles are equal) and irregular polygons (sides and angles are not equal).
-
Exploring the relationships between polygons: Students should understand how polygons can be related to each other, such as how a square is a special type of rectangle or how a triangle is a special type of polygon.
By achieving these objectives, students will develop a solid foundation in geometry and be able to apply their knowledge to solve problems involving polygons.
